Traditional Chinese houses are renowned for their remarkable architectural design and cultural significance. These timeless structures showcase a harmonious blend of aesthetics, functionality, and symbolism deeply rooted in ancient Chinese philosophy. One of the most striking features is the strategic placement of elements, prioritizing natural light, ventilation, and a strong connection to the outdoors. For instance, many traditional homes incorporate courtyards, allowing residents to enjoy fresh air and natural landscapes while promoting a sense of tranquility and balance.
The excellence of Traditional Chinese Houses extends beyond their aesthetic appeal. These designs demonstrate a profound understanding of climate and regional characteristics. Sliding doors and screens, for example, are commonly used to adapt spaces flexibly to changing weather conditions. This adaptability has made traditional Chinese homes remarkably efficient, providing comfortable living environments year-round. In the realm of architecture, Traditional Chinese Houses stand out for their unique design elements and rich cultural heritage. These homes are not merely structures; they embody a deep-rooted philosophy that emphasizes harmony with nature, balance, and tranquility. The trustworthiness of their construction is evident in the meticulous craftsmanship, where every detail, from intricate carvings to elegant sliding doors, contributes to creating serene and inviting spaces.
One notable aspect of Traditional Chinese Houses is their orientation and layout, often designed to capture natural light and breeze while offering privacy. The use of wood, brick, and stone, coupled with vibrant colors and decorative patterns, creates a captivating exterior. Internally, these homes boast spacious interiors with high ceilings, open layouts, and flexible rooms that adapt to changing needs. Examples like the classic courtyard houses in Beijing or the traditional villages in southern China showcase the exceptional building practices and aesthetic appeal that have made Traditional Chinese Houses a symbol of excellence globally.

Take, for instance, the iconic courtyards that define many Chinese houses. These open-air spaces serve as hubs for family life, merging seamlessly with the interior living areas. The careful placement of plants, water features, and architectural elements within creates a serene and balanced environment that reflects the traditional values of harmony, peace, and respect for nature. A prime example is the Yuyuan Garden in Shanghai, showcasing exquisite design and meticulous planning that have captivated visitors for centuries.
